First enlisted Air Force contracting Legislative Fellow to serve in Congress
U.S. Air Force Lt. Col. Taono Enriquez, 673d Contracting Squadron commander, hosted Chief Master Sgt. Marcus Oats, the first enlisted Air Force contracting Legislative Fellow to serve in Congress, at a conference call on July 26, 2019, at Joint Base Elmendorf-Richardson, Alaska. Oats' assignment on Capitol Hill marks the 7th year of the enlisted fellow program. It's an incredible opportunity for senior noncommissioned officers to represent the invaluable institutional expertise and experience of America's enlisted force. Enriquez and Oats were both selected to support Alaska Senator Lisa Murkowski. Their knowledge in military construction and other related appropriations was evident as they worked with the Senator's team to bolster the resilience of Alaska's military installations.
